What Exactly Are Impact French Doors?
French doors are defined by their full-length glass panels set within a operable door frame — typically configured in pairs that swing outward or inward from a central meeting point. The classic design traces back to 17th-century France, but modern french doors have advanced well past their aesthetic-only origins. Today's impact french doors combine that iconic look with impact-resistant glazing and structural-grade frames.
The central engineering of impact french doors relies on a bonded glass construction similar to what is used in automotive windshields. Two layers of glass are fused to a resilient interlayer — typically polyvinyl butyral (PVB) — so that if the glass is struck, the pane cracks but does not shatter into projectiles. This design characteristic is what earns these doors their Florida Product Approval and lets homeowners to skip traditional hurricane shutters altogether.
The frames encasing impact french doors are typically manufactured from structural fiberglass — materials chosen because they resist moisture, salt air, and constant sunlight without deteriorating over time. The center point is also fortified with heavy-duty locks to close securely against both storm-force gusts and forced access.
What You Gain From Impact French Doors
- Year-Round Hurricane Defense: Impact french doors remove the reliance on roll-down or panel shutters, leaving your home ready 24/7 without last-minute prep.
- Abundant Natural Light: The full-length glass panels invite significantly more light than conventional doors, transforming interior spaces without electricity.
- Seamless Connection to the Outdoors: French doors create a smooth connection between inside and outside, ideal for Florida's outdoor-friendly lifestyle.
- Noise Reduction: The laminated glass reduces ambient noise more effectively than conventional glass, delivering a calmer interior environment.
- Energy Efficiency: Modern impact french doors include thermal breaks in the frame that reduce heat transfer, supporting lower cooling bills in Boca Raton's warm weather.
- Stronger Property Value: Impact french doors rank as a high-return renovation investment, valued by appraisers in South Florida who expect built-in storm protection.
- Potential Discounts on Homeowners Insurance: Many Florida insurers give significant premium credits when qualifying storm protection are present in the home.
- Improved Break-In Resistance: The laminated glass and multi-point locking systems cause french doors much tougher to unauthorized access than non-impact door options.
The French Doors Installation Process Step by Step
- In-Home Assessment and Sizing — A certified installer from STS Impact Windows & Doors visits your home to evaluate the existing door space. Accurate measurements are essential because impact french doors are typically manufactured to specification for each unique opening.
- Selecting Frame, Glass, and Hardware — You collaborate with our installation team to choose frame style and construction, glass specification and opacity, and hardware options. Configurations cover single active and double active panels.
- Pulling the Building Permit — STS Impact Windows & Doors handles the permit application with the City of Boca Raton for you. Processing times vary, but our team keeps you informed throughout the process.
- Demo and Site Prep — On installation day, our installers extract the current installation and assess the rough opening for rot, moisture damage, or structural concerns.
- Securing the Door Frame — The new impact frame is set into the prepared opening and anchored according to the Miami-Dade approved installation method. Correct fastening is what gives the door its storm performance.
- Weatherstripping, Sealing, and Finishing — Our installers applies compression gaskets at all frame edges and finishes the perimeter with moisture-resistant sealant. Interior trim is set to complete the finished look.
- Quality Check and City Approval — A building official visits to approve the installation meets Boca Raton building standards. Our technicians shows you the operation of your new french doors, including locking mechanisms.
Who Makes a Good Candidate for Impact French Doors?
Impact french doors make sense for a broad variety of Boca Raton homeowners. If you currently have standard non-impact french doors or aging patio doors that require shutters during storm season, upgrading to impact french doors removes that burden entirely. Homeowners who spend time away during storm months especially benefit from permanent storm-rated glazing that requires no action on your part.
French doors are also an excellent option for homeowners hoping to create a larger opening to an outdoor space. Because they swing fully open, french doors perform well in dining rooms adjacent to pools. Those who want a timeless look over the horizontal sliding profile of conventional patio doors will prefer what french doors bring to a room.
There are certain scenarios where a different product might serve you better. Restricted rough openings may not accommodate the double-door swing properly. Homeowners with very limited exterior clearance should consider whether the door's swing arc will function as expected. French Doors Frequently Asked Questions
How many hours does a french doors installation typically take?
Most standard french doors projects run four to eight hours during the actual install. Larger openings or cases where the existing opening has to be resized may add time to the process. The permit and fabrication phase typically adds three to six weeks before the installation day arrives.
What should I budget for impact french doors?
Pricing for impact french doors in Boca Raton depends on door size, frame material, and glass package. A standard double-door impact french door unit and installation typically ranges from $2,500 and can go up to $6,000 or more for premium glass options. Are impact french doors heavy to use?
Modern impact french doors are designed to open and close easily despite their heavier construction. Heavy-duty copyright hardware and correctly calibrated door frames deliver easy daily use. Our crew adjusts and tests every door at the end of the installation to ensure the hardware performs as it should.
Do impact french doors demand special maintenance?
Impact french doors require minimal upkeep. Regular care with mild soap and water keeps the glass and frame in top shape. Vinyl frames should be checked once a year for seal condition and hardware performance. Properties near the ocean like Boca Raton may benefit from quarterly frame cleaning to reduce salt-related deterioration.
How long do impact french doors last?
With correct anchoring and sealing and minimal upkeep, impact french doors typically perform well for 25 to 40 years. The frame type you choose plays a role in longevity — aluminum frames tend to hold up particularly well in humid subtropical climates. The laminated glazing itself does not call for replacement outside of a significant storm event.
